About this quinoa chickpea salad recipe
Quinoa chickpea salad is a refreshing, protein-packed dish that combines the nutty texture of quinoa with the creamy goodness of chickpeas. This vibrant salad is filled with fresh vegetables and topped with a tangy lemon and olive oil dressing, making it a delightful option for any meal.

Inspiration behind quinoa chickpea salad
This quinoa chickpea salad is inspired by the fresh, bold flavors of Mediterranean and Middle Eastern cuisines, especially the classic dish Tabbouleh. Traditionally, Tabbouleh features bulgur, parsley and tomatoes with a lemon dressing, offering a light, zesty, and herb-packed flavor.
In this recipe, quinoa takes the place of bulgur, adding a subtle nuttiness and fluffier texture, while chickpeas bring creaminess and a boost of plant-based protein. The chickpeas also make the salad more substantial and satisfying without losing its light, refreshing quality.
The dressing, made from olive oil and lemon juice, adds brightness and ties everything together with a zesty tang. The crispness of the cucumber and bell pepper, combined with the fresh herbs, provides a crunchy, refreshing bite in every spoonful.
Main ingredients for the salad
The following are the main ingredients used for making this quinoa chickpea salad –
- Quinoa – For this salad, you’ll want to use white quinoa for its neutral flavor and fluffy texture. To cook quinoa, rinse it thoroughly under cold water and cook in a 2:1 water-to-quinoa ratio. Bring to a boil, reduce the heat, and let it simmer until all the water is absorbed. Fluff it with a fork before adding it to the salad. You can also make the quinoa in advance for faster prep.
- Chickpeas – You can use either canned or dried chickpeas. If using dried chickpeas, soak them overnight and cook them until tender. If using canned chickpeas, just drain and rinse them well before using.
- Vegetables – Fresh and crunchy vegetables like cucumber, bell pepper, red onion, and tomatoes provide a refreshing contrast to the creamy chickpeas and soft quinoa.
- Dressing – A simple and flavorful dressing made from olive oil, lemon juice, oregano, salt, and pepper imparts a fresh zesty flavor to the salad.
- Herbs – I have added mint leaves to this salad, however these are optional and you can replace them with some parsley or other fresh herbs as well.
Variations and customization
One of the great things about quinoa chickpea salad is how customizable it is. You can easily add or swap ingredients based on what you have available or your personal taste.
- Vegetables – Feel free to add other vegetables of your choice, such as grated carrots, radishes, zucchini, or leafy greens like spinach or arugula.
- Herbs – Instead of mint leaves, try freshly chopped parsley, dill or coriander to change the flavor profile.
- Cheese – If you’re not vegan, you can add some crumbled feta cheese or grated paneer for added creaminess.
- Proteins – For an extra protein boost you can add in some grilled or roasted tofu.
- Texture – You can also add roasted chickpeas, or crispy quinoa for a crunchy texture.
Health and nutritional information
This quinoa chickpea salad is a nutritional powerhouse, making it an excellent choice for anyone seeking a balanced and health-conscious meal. The combination of quinoa and chickpeas makes this salad a complete meal in itself, perfect for vegetarians and vegans who need high-protein options.
- Quinoa is a complete protein, meaning it contains all nine essential amino acids that the body needs. It’s also high in fiber, iron, and magnesium, which help with digestion, energy production, and maintaining healthy muscles and bones.
- Chickpeas are another rich source of plant-based protein and fiber. They contribute to improved digestion, help stabilize blood sugar levels, and keep you feeling full for longer periods.
- Fresh vegetables provide vitamins and antioxidants.
- Olive oil delivers healthy monounsaturated fats, which support heart health.
- Lemon juice adds a boost of Vitamin C.
- Herbs like parsley and mint contribute additional antioxidants and vitamins, making this salad not only delicious but also incredibly nourishing.
Serving suggestions
Quinoa chickpea salad is incredibly versatile and can be served in a variety of ways. It can stand alone as a light main dish, especially during warm weather when you’re craving something fresh and easy. Pair it with a side of pita bread, hummus, or a tangy yogurt dip for a satisfying, Mediterranean-inspired meal.
For a heartier lunch or dinner option, you can serve this salad as a side dish alongside grilled vegetables. It works beautifully at summer barbecues, picnics, or potlucks, as it can be served at room temperature and holds up well throughout the day without wilting or losing its flavor.
Additionally, quinoa chickpea salad makes for an excellent meal-prep option. It keeps well in the fridge for several days, allowing the flavors to deepen. Pack it into individual containers for a quick, grab-and-go lunch throughout the week, or store it as a make-ahead side dish for busy nights when you want something fast and healthy.

Quinoa Chickpea Salad Recipe
Recipe Info
Nutrition
Ingredients For Quinoa Chickpea Salad Recipe
For the salad
- 2 Cups Quinoa cooked
- 2 Cups White Chickpeas (Safed Chane) cooked
- 1/2 Cup Onion finely chopped
- 1/2 Cup Tomato finely chopped
- 1/2 Cup Cucumber (Kheera) finely chopped
- 1/2 Cup Red Bell Pepper finely chopped
For the dressing
- 2 Tablespoons Olive Oil
- 2 Tablespoons Lemon Juice
- 3 Garlic Cloves
- 1 Teaspoon Oregano
- 1/2 Teaspoon Black Pepper Powder (Kali Mirch)
- 1/2 Teaspoon Salt
Step By Step Instructions for Quinoa Chickpea Salad Recipe
Making the dressing
- Combine olive oil, lemon juice and minced garlic in a small bowl.2 Tablespoons Olive Oil, 2 Tablespoons Lemon Juice, 3 Garlic Cloves
- Add oregano, black pepper powder and salt and mix well.1 Teaspoon Oregano, 1/2 Teaspoon Black Pepper Powder (Kali Mirch), 1/2 Teaspoon Salt
Making the salad
- Add cooked quinoa in a large mixing bowl. You can cook the quinoa fresh, or use leftover quinoa.To cook the quinoa, rinse 1 cup uncooked quinoa and place it in a pot with 2 cups of water. Bring it to a boil, then reduce to a simmer. Cover and cook for about 15 minutes until all the water is absorbed. Fluff with a fork and let it cool.2 Cups Quinoa
- Add cooked chickpeas to the bowl. You can use canned or dried chickpeas.If using dried chickpeas, pressure cook them on high heat till you get one whistle, then cook them on low heat for 30 mins. If using canned chickpeas, drain the liquid and rinse them before adding.2 Cups White Chickpeas (Safed Chane)
- Add finely chopped onions, tomatoes, cucumber and red bell pepper to the bowl.1/2 Cup Onion, 1/2 Cup Tomato, 1/2 Cup Cucumber (Kheera), 1/2 Cup Red Bell Pepper
- Pour the prepared dressing and mix all the ingredients well.
- Quinoa chickpea salad is ready. You can sprinkle some finely chopped mint leaves, parsley, dill or coriander leaves as per your preference. You can also add crumbled feta cheese to the salad.
